‘He deserves to be thrown out’: SC upholds termination of Christian Army soldier for refusal to enter a Gurudwara during regimental parade

A bench comprising Chief Justice of India Surya Kant and Justice Joymalya Bagchi refused to interfere with the Delhi High Court’s verdict that upheld his dismissal, making it clear that individual religious rigidity cannot override the collective discipline required in a fighting force.

Varanasi: Temple-gurudwara site sealed since Indira Gandhi’s assassination in 1984 opens after 42 years with a historic Hindu-Sikh truce

A 42-year-old dispute over a religious site in Varanasi was peacefully resolved, with Hindu and Sikh committees agreeing to divide the land. The site, sealed after Indira Gandhi's assassination, will now host both a temple and a gurudwara.
